Abstract

Model View Controller (MVC) and Main-View-ViewModel (MVVM) are two similar, but different, architectural frameworks that utilize differing sets of components to produce a graphical user interface driven application. The primary difference between these two architectures resides in MVC’s use of a controller, MVVM’s use of a viewmodel, and how these two components interact with their respective views. These differing usages are factors that effect how tightly coupled their layered systems are and effects the ability to test and maintain systems built using these architectures. This paper seeks to explain both frameworks, evaluate a sample code base, collect metrics, and then compare the testability and maintainability of both architectures.
